Sale!
4.8/5
215 reviews
Sale!
4.8/5
144 reviews
Sale!
4.8/5
246 reviews
Sale!
4.8/5
236 reviews
Sale!
4.8/5
70 reviews
Sale!
4.8/5
175 reviews
Sale!
4.8/5
60 reviews
Sale!
4.8/5
51 reviews
Sale!
4.8/5
126 reviews
Sale!
4.8/5
200 reviews
Sale!
4.8/5
216 reviews
Sale!
4.8/5
200 reviews
Sale!
4.8/5
226 reviews
Sale!
4.8/5
276 reviews
Sale!
4.8/5
286 reviews
Sale!
4.8/5
146 reviews
Sale!
4.8/5
53 reviews
Sale!
4.8/5
84 reviews
Sale!
4.8/5
94 reviews
Sale!
4.8/5
200 reviews
Sale!
4.8/5
96 reviews
